Using the Sabbath feature. (on some models)
(Designed for use on the Jewish Sabbath and Holidays)

How to Set for Regular Baking/Roasting
Make sure the clock shows the correct time
of day and the oven is off.
The Sabbath feature can be used for baking/roasting only. It cannot be used for convection, broiling, self-cleaning or
Delay Start cooking.
NOTE: The oven light comes on automatically (on some models) when the door is opened and goes off when the
door is closed. The bulb may be removed. See the Oven Light Replacement section. On models with a light switch
on the control panel, the oven light may be turned on and left on.
